How they compare
South Africa currently reports 1.07 % change on previous year against 1.05 % change on previous year in Guam, a difference of 0.02 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 40 shared years of data; in 1991 it was South Africa ahead.
Guam ranks 102nd and South Africa ranks 100th of 188 countries.
South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
